zwxi 1 year ago
parent
commit
bd5bb56515
2 changed files with 38 additions and 0 deletions
  1. 29 0
      controllers/user_login.go
  2. 9 0
      routers/commentsRouter.go

+ 29 - 0
controllers/user_login.go

@@ -919,3 +919,32 @@ func (this *UserLoginController) AreaCodeList() {
 	br.Success = true
 	br.Msg = "获取成功"
 }
+
+// ICPlicense
+// @Title icp备案信息
+// @Description icp备案信息
+// @Success 200 Ret=200 获取成功
+// @router /icp_license [get]
+func (this *UserLoginController) ICPlicense() {
+	br := new(models.BaseResponse).Init()
+	defer func() {
+		if br.ErrMsg == "" {
+			br.IsSendEmail = false
+		}
+		this.Data["json"] = br
+		this.ServeJSON()
+	}()
+
+
+	item, e := models.GetBusinessConfByKey("ICPlicense")
+	if e != nil {
+		br.Msg = "获取失败"
+		br.ErrMsg = "获取商家配置失败, Err: " + e.Error()
+		return
+	}
+
+	br.Data = item
+	br.Ret = 200
+	br.Success = true
+	br.Msg = "获取成功"
+}

+ 9 - 0
routers/commentsRouter.go

@@ -8395,6 +8395,15 @@ func init() {
             Filters: nil,
             Params: nil})
 
+    beego.GlobalControllerRouter["eta/eta_api/controllers:UserLoginController"] = append(beego.GlobalControllerRouter["eta/eta_api/controllers:UserLoginController"],
+        beego.ControllerComments{
+            Method: "ICPlicense",
+            Router: `/icp_license`,
+            AllowHTTPMethods: []string{"get"},
+            MethodParams: param.Make(),
+            Filters: nil,
+            Params: nil})
+
     beego.GlobalControllerRouter["eta/eta_api/controllers:UserLoginController"] = append(beego.GlobalControllerRouter["eta/eta_api/controllers:UserLoginController"],
         beego.ControllerComments{
             Method: "Login",